Attending Otolaryngologist Opportunity – Maryland / Baltimore–Washington Region

Chesapeake Specialty Care (Chesapeake ENT) is a thriving, physician-driven ENT practice in one of the most desirable regions on the East Coast.

Our well-established, high-volume otolaryngology practice is seeking a motivated BC/BE Otolaryngologist to join our growing team serving the greater Baltimore–Washington metropolitan area. We are a comprehensive general ENT practice with strong clinical infrastructure, excellent ancillary support, and a clear pathway toward long-term professional and financial success.

About the Practice

We provide comprehensive care across all aspects of adult and pediatric otolaryngology, including:

  • General ENT
  • Sinus and allergy care
  • Otology and hearing disorders
  • Voice and swallowing disorders
  • Pediatric ENT
  • In-office procedures and surgery

Our practice includes:

  • A robust in-house audiology department
  • Established allergy testing and immunotherapy program
  • Hearing aid dispensing and support services
  • Affiliation with a comprehensive vestibular testing and therapy center
  • Option for surgery center ownership

We currently serve patients across four Maryland locations:

  • Owings Mills
  • Westminster
  • Columbia
  • Rosedale
